自建VPN需要哪些软件?从零开始搭建私有网络的完整指南

vpn加速器 2026-05-17 01:01:27 8 0

在当今数字化时代,越来越多的人希望通过自建虚拟私人网络(VPN)来保护隐私、绕过地理限制或实现远程办公,与使用第三方商用VPN服务不同,自建VPN不仅更加安全可控,还能根据个人需求灵活定制功能,但要成功搭建一个稳定、安全的自建VPN,选择合适的软件至关重要,本文将详细介绍自建VPN所需的软件工具、它们的作用以及如何搭配使用。

最核心的软件是OpenVPNWireGuard,这两款是目前最受欢迎的开源协议实现,广泛用于企业级和个人用户的自建场景。

OpenVPN是一个成熟且功能丰富的解决方案,支持多种加密算法(如AES-256)、SSL/TLS认证和多平台兼容(Windows、Linux、macOS、Android、iOS),它适合对安全性要求高、需要复杂配置的用户,其优势在于稳定性强、社区支持丰富,但配置相对复杂,适合有一定技术基础的网络工程师。

相比之下,WireGuard则以其简洁高效著称,它是近年来迅速崛起的下一代VPN协议,代码量少、性能优越、延迟低,尤其适合移动设备和带宽受限的环境,它的配置文件极简,仅需几行即可完成基本设置,如果你追求速度和易用性,WireGuard是首选,许多现代操作系统(如Linux内核已原生支持)和路由器固件(如OpenWrt)都已集成WireGuard模块。

除了核心协议软件,你还需要以下辅助工具:

  1. 服务器操作系统:推荐使用轻量级Linux发行版,如Ubuntu Server、Debian或Alpine Linux,它们资源占用低,便于维护,也支持大多数VPN软件的安装和运行。

  2. 防火墙管理工具:如ufw(Uncomplicated Firewall)或iptables,用于配置端口规则,确保只有允许的流量通过(例如UDP 1194用于OpenVPN,UDP 51820用于WireGuard)。

  3. 证书管理工具:若使用OpenVPN,建议使用Easy-RSA生成和管理数字证书(CA证书、服务器证书、客户端证书),这是保障通信安全的关键步骤。

  4. DNS解析服务:可选安装dnsmasqUnbound,用于在本地提供DNS缓存和过滤,提升访问速度并屏蔽恶意网站。

  5. 日志分析工具:如rsyslogjournalctl,帮助监控连接状态、排查问题。

  6. Web管理界面(可选):如OpenVPN Access ServerVPNServer,可提供图形化界面简化用户管理,适合非技术用户。

如果你计划将自建VPN部署在云服务器上(如AWS、阿里云、DigitalOcean),还需考虑:

  • 使用SSH密钥登录服务器,避免密码泄露;
  • 设置自动备份脚本,防止配置丢失;
  • 定期更新系统补丁和软件版本,防范漏洞攻击。

最后提醒一点:在中国大陆地区,根据相关法律法规,未经许可的自建VPN可能涉及违法风险,请务必遵守当地法规,合法合规使用网络服务。

自建VPN的核心软件包括OpenVPN或WireGuard,辅以Linux系统、防火墙、证书工具等,形成一个完整的私有网络体系,虽然初期配置稍有门槛,但一旦搭建完成,你将获得前所未有的网络控制权和安全性,对于网络工程师而言,这不仅是技能实践,更是构建数字世界“隐形盾牌”的重要一步。

自建VPN需要哪些软件?从零开始搭建私有网络的完整指南

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速

如果没有特点说明,本站所有内容均由半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速原创,转载请注明出处!